The next morning we woke up to the thrills of Idlewild. Its a very nice park with surroundings that really reminded me of Knoebels. The have a super rare coaster in the park, The Wild Mouse, which is the only mouse coaster Vekoma has ever built. Other unique attractions include the Mister Rogers Trolley ride as well as the last complete running (with a fully operational canopy and undercarriage fan) Catepillar in the world.
